Subject: Git 2.23.0-rc0 HTTP authentication failure - error message change
Date: Tue, 18 May 2021 13:07:36 +1000 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<YKMvePOPqjwiXeQ+@C02WD045HTDG> (raw)
Hi,
I've run 2.32.0-rc0 through the Bitbucket Server test matrix and it picked up a
change in error message that perhaps is unintentional.
On 2.31.1:
$ git ls-remote http://notauser@localhost:7990/bitbucket/scm/project_1/rep_1.git
Password for 'http://notauser@localhost:7990':
fatal: Authentication failed for 'http://localhost:7990/bitbucket/scm/project_1/rep_1.git/'
and on 2.32.0-rc0:
$ git ls-remote http://notauser@localhost:7990/bitbucket/scm/project_1/rep_1.git
Password for 'http://notauser@localhost:7990':
fatal: unable to access 'http://localhost:7990/bitbucket/scm/project_1/rep_1.git/': The requested URL returned error: 401
This appears to be a side effect of 1b0d9545bb8, if I revert that commit the old
behavior returns. Certainly we can update our pattern matching to match the new message,
but I wonder if the old message is preferred for folks who are not familiar with HTTP
status codes.
